More than 100 performers originally took part in the audition process. Following a detailed assessment by the production team, 17 candidates advanced to the public voting stage. Visitors can now enter the official voting website, explore each performer’s complete profile and choose the actresses they believe best match the five central characters.
Registration requires a valid email address and immediately provides each participant with 10 votes. One vote is deducted whenever a ballot is submitted, and users may support the same candidate more than once. Choices can also be changed at any point before the deadline, allowing voters to reconsider after viewing additional audition materials.
Anyone who needs more ballots can earn them through several simple activities. A daily login provides three additional votes, while each successful friend invitation adds another five. The invitation reward is limited to two friends. Participants may also qualify for several rewards, including a limited-edition wallpaper bundle, an activation code for Vanity Fair I Was Exploited by Hollywood Beauties and signed character cards. Three voters will receive the especially rare opportunity to have their names assigned to non-player characters inside the game.
Every submitted email must be genuine and active. Organisers will monitor voting records throughout the campaign, and accounts linked to irregular or automated voting may be disqualified. Any associated prizes will also be withdrawn, so those taking part should play by the rules rather than trying to cut corners.
With the voting process explained, attention now turns to the four actresses competing for Camille. The character is written as a confident, daring and glamorous Los Angeles model, but each candidate brings a noticeably different background and performance style to the role.
Neva Leoncini was born in Rome and raised in Florence. Her experience combines acting, opera and linguistics, and she speaks Italian, English, French, Spanish and Russian. She began performing in musical theatre at a young age and later appeared in several Italian opera productions. After moving to Los Angeles for further training, she studied through acting programmes at USC and UCLA. She is now a member of the Victory Theatre company and stands out as one of the most internationally experienced performers in the line-up.
Stefani Hutchison holds a bachelor’s degree in acting and has spent years developing her craft in musical theatre. She combines sharp comic timing with convincing emotional weight, moving comfortably between light-hearted scenes and more demanding dramatic moments. Her control on stage allows her to land a joke precisely before changing direction and delivering an emotional scene that can leave an audience holding its breath. As a mezzo-soprano, she also offers a valuable combination of musical and screen performance skills.
Helena Mulholland has worked professionally for 17 years, making her the most experienced of the four candidates. With a background in Shakespearean theatre, she has received extensive training in the Ivana Chubbuck, Meisner and Strasberg methods. That foundation has given her strong technical discipline and excellent command of live performance. Complex emotional transitions, layered relationships and subtle character shifts all fall comfortably within her range.
Megan Beattie graduated from New York University’s Tisch School of the Arts and recently appeared in a theatrical comedy starring Jon Heder. Her creative work extends beyond acting because she is also a recording artist and film producer. This cross-disciplinary experience allows her to approach a role not only as a performer but also as a storyteller who understands the wider structure of a production. Her screen work often carries an additional level of awareness and carefully judged detail.
